Output 62ac160bf2a38475bcccb83b0e799d9e890410c99a4e187417446880ffc586ed:0

value
8373896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df6b6ed528be74e945346bd1cb0f75796b6411da OP_EQUAL
address
MUGVcnBsGbEWurmwXUGv72QHCesqB5LmKK
transaction
62ac160bf2a38475bcccb83b0e799d9e890410c99a4e187417446880ffc586ed
spent
true